+typedef enum _galaxy_state {
+ NEED_SERVER, /* never had a server, HM_BOOT when we find one. This can
+ also be set if a flush was requested when the state
+ was != ATTACHED. */
+ DEAD_SERVER, /* server timed out, no others around. This is
+ actually handled in the same way as BOOTING or
+ ATTACHING (although some of the timeouts are
+ different), but it's handy to know which of the two
+ states the zhm is in */
+ BOOTING, /* waiting for HM_BOOT SERVACK */
+ ATTACHING, /* waiting for HM_BOOT SERVACK */
+ ATTACHED /* active and connected */
+} galaxy_state;
